Where is the Horuath family from?

You can see how Horuath families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Horuath family name was found in the USA in 1920. In 1920 there was 1 Horuath family living in California. This was about 50% of all the recorded Horuath's in USA. California and 1 other state had the highest population of Horuath families in 1920.

What did your Horuath 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Laborer and Saleslady were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Horuath. 55% of Horuath men worked as a Laborer and 50% of Horuath women worked as a Saleslady. Some less common occupations for Americans named Horuath were Paper Cutter and Bookkeeper.

What is the average Horuath lifespan?

Between 1974 and 1981, in the United States, Horuath life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1974, and highest in 1981. The average life expectancy for Horuath in 1974 was 54, and 84 in 1981.

An unusually short lifespan might indicate that your Horuath ancestors lived in harsh conditions. A short lifespan might also indicate health problems that were once prevalent in your family.
